Output 29344543bbf57c7780d53dbd3e0f829e3e71bad605a8d1745b24e31e3390afc8:5

value
128977
script pubkey
OP_0 OP_PUSHBYTES_20 70c95433d8fb6154f34091f907e8d5b7c8460bf0
address
bc1qwry4gv7clds4fu6qj8us06x4klyyvzlsvlnszk
transaction
29344543bbf57c7780d53dbd3e0f829e3e71bad605a8d1745b24e31e3390afc8